Why This Role Matters

As an Enrollment Agent – also known as a Customer Service Representative – you will be the front‑line ambassador for arenaflex’s suite of identity and travel services. You will help customers navigate a smoother journey through our arenaflex PreCheck® program, conduct background checks for federal and state initiatives, and ensure that every interaction reflects the high standards of service that define arenaflex. This position offers a unique blend of retail interaction, technology‑driven processes, and meaningful public‑service impact.

Key Responsibilities

  • Customer Greeting & Experience: Welcome every visitor with a professional, friendly demeanor, creating an inviting atmosphere that encourages trust and repeat business.
  • Enrollment & Verification: Guide customers through the enrollment process for arenaflex PreCheck®, verify identity documents, capture passport photos, and collect biometric data (fingerprints, facial scans) with precision.
  • Product Presentation & Sales: Present arenaflex’s identity‑related products and services, tailoring recommendations to each customer’s needs to drive sales and satisfaction.
  • Equipment Management: Operate and maintain fingerprint scanners, biometric capture stations, and retail point‑of‑sale equipment; troubleshoot minor technical issues and coordinate repairs when needed.
  • Cross‑Training & Flexibility: During the 8‑10 week onboarding period, receive comprehensive training across multiple store functions and support teammates in various roles as business demands shift.
  • Administrative Tasks: Accurately input customer data into arenaflex’s secure database, generate required paperwork, and ensure compliance with federal and state regulations.
  • Team Collaboration: Work closely with store managers, fellow agents, and regional support staff to achieve daily targets and uphold arenaflex’s service standards.
